Skippy Security Model

Telemetry never leaves your account. We never take your data — the only optional outbound path is LLM inference, and we don't log it.

01

Summary

Skippy is deployed entirely inside your AWS account. Sailor does not operate a multi-tenant observability backend and does not retain your traces, investigations, or feedback on our infrastructure.

02

Deployment boundary

  • Skippy runs on your infrastructure — never on Sailor-managed compute
  • All application state lives in your AWS account
  • You control network access and who can reach your systems
03

Observability & telemetry

LLM traces, token usage, cost attribution, and infrastructure metrics are stored in your account — not ours.

  • Operational data never leaves your account
  • We do not operate a central trace or analytics store for customer workloads
  • Sailor does not proxy, copy, or query your telemetry
04

Feedback & audit

  • User feedback stays in your account
  • No feedback is sent to a Sailor-operated analytics service
  • Investigation audit trails remain under your retention policies
05

LLM inference (hybrid mode)

In air-gapped deployments, inference stays fully inside your network. In hybrid mode, Skippy may route inference to a managed LLM to reduce compute cost.

  • Inference uses your credentials and your cloud account
  • Sailor does not log prompts, responses, or token usage on our side
  • Traces from those calls still never leave your account
06

What we never do

  • Store customer traces, logs, or investigation data on Sailor infrastructure
  • Run a shared observability backend across customers
  • Phone home with usage analytics from Skippy deployments
  • Retain LLM prompts or responses outside your account
  • Require outbound telemetry for Skippy to function
